The thing I don't understand with the tyres is if the teams have to notify Pirelli 4 - 5 races ahead of time, why don't they just allow teams to choose whatever tyres they want? They would still have plenty of time to produce the tyres, still have the allocation of 10 tyres so they don't have to bring more, and its not like the old Bridgestone days where they develop tyres specifically for one car. If a team wants to try and run the ultra soft tyre at say Silverstone then so be it. They probably wont last but that's a teams choice.
